After the release Mi Themes app v1.5.4.7 in late November, several users started complaining about issues with the ringtone settings. Xiaomi has now finally fixed MIUI ringtone selection bug with v 1.5.6.7 update rolled a couple of days back.

Following the release of v1.5.4.7, affected users said that they were unable to set two different ringtones for 2 SIM’s. Some users also faced an issue while setting ringtone from local storage.

Specifically, the users complained that if they set a ringtone for SIM 2, it automatically sets for the SIM 1 as well, and vice versa. What was even more annoying for the users was that they were able to set different ringtones for messages, but not for phone ringtone.

Some users, however, said they are facing the issue with phone ringtone, alarm sound and notification sound as well.

A few affected users also tried many tricks, such as setting ringtone from the music app, but nothing worked. Usually, there is an option, like “choose local ringtone,” but a few users say no such option was available and that they are getting compatibility issues.

Following continuous complaints from the users, Xiaomi finally fixed the MIUI ringtone selection bug in its latest update (V 1.5.6.7). In an announcement on the community page, the company said:

After the last update of Mi Themes app V1.5.4.7, Many users started facing issues with setting Ringtone from local storage and also faced difficulty in setting separate ringtones for different Sim. This issue has been fixed with the new update of V 1.5.6.7- global

Affected users should update to v 1.5.6.7 to fix MIUI ringtone selection bug. If the update is not yet available to you, then don’t worry as the company says it “rolling out in batches for few devices.”
